Aron Gent (Born 1985) is an artist, gallerist and professional print maker residing in Chicago, IL. He received a degree from Columbia College Chicago and has been a lecturer and educator at the Art Institute of Chicago, Milwaukee institute of Art and Design, the Hyde Park Art Center and Columbia College Chicago. Gent is a co-founder of MDW Fair, Director/Founder of the printing/exhibition space DOCUMENT and a board member for the ACRE Residency. Gent’s work is in the collection of the Milwaukee Art Museum, the Art Institute of Chicago and has been exhibited at the Hyde Park Art Center, Addison Gallery of American Art, Weatherspoon Art Museum, Chicago Cultural Center, Institute of Contemporary Arts Singapore and the Kohler Arts Center.
